The HAL Tejas is a single-engine, multirole, supersonic light combat aircraft (LCA) developed by India's Aeronautical Development Agency (ADA) in collaboration with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L). The development of Tejas began in the 1980s, but its design reached key milestones by 2010, and the aircraft was inducted into the Indian Air Force in 2016.
The Tejas was developed under the Light Combat Aircraft (LCA) program to replace the ageing MiG-21 fleet of the Indian Air Force. It is known for its delta wing design, advanced avionics, composite materials, and agility.
Information Booster:
• Designed by Aeronautical Development Agency (ADA) under the DRDO.
• Manufactured by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L).
• First flight: 4 January 2001, operational induction: 2016.
• It is capable of air-to-air, air-to-ground, and reconnaissance missions.
